At RegeneSpine, we offer the innovative Discseel Procedure as a non-surgical spine pain relief solution for patients in Kimberly, Minnesota. This minimally invasive treatment provides an alternative to traditional spinal fusion surgery, effectively treating chronic back and neck pain, as well as sciatica and radiculopathy.
Our Discseel Procedure has been proven effective in a recent study of 827 patients, showcasing its success in treating low back pain and radiculopathy. This procedure is designed to repair damaged discs without the risks associated with conventional surgery, helping patients in Kimberly quickly regain mobility, comfort, and quality of life.

Dr. Stephen J. Roman, the visionary behind RegeneSpine, is a distinguished graduate of Seton Hall University with a degree in chemistry. With a double residency in Physical Medicine & Rehabilitation and Internal Medicine from New Jersey Medical School, Dr. Roman brings a wealth of expertise to the field of regenerative medicine.
